I have been really wanting to check out the Emporium on North St in Pittsfield for a while but for some reason I just never got around to it until today! I had first heard about the Emporium from the designer of Minc House when she told me they were one of the places who sold her line so I was super excited to check it out and find something to buy! We walked in and were quickly welcomed to the store. There was quite a lot to take in, it was the type of place I walked around a few times and still didn’t see it all. The store is also home to the very well loved Blue Q products and the cutest new thing to hit Pittsfield, Manic Mondays with Paige!
The store was full of gift items, beautiful jewelry, clothes, photographs, books, Blue Q, and mini treasures! Not to mention the photography studio in the back of the store where magic happens! You can see the fun they have, as well as their visitors, framed all over the wall behind the counter. It is a place you can easily spend your day browsing and smiling. It is full of local lines and interesting things for locals and tourists alike.
They are also home and host to “Manic Mondays” with Paige. Some of her episodes include chatting with local designers about their merch and taking you on a guided tour through the store and the new gems appearing on north street in Pittsfield!

The Barn Gallery
After stopping home to change into my new tee we set the GPS and headed to The Barn Gallery at Stonover Farm in Lenox for the official public opening reception of 20/21 Modern Style and Studio Craft – group show of art + object + design. I had attended a previous private press event at the Sienna Gallery on Wednesday for ArtBerkshires (click here to read more) but I had never been to The Barn Gallery so I thought this would be a great opportunity to head back to Lenox and check out something new.
We drove through the center of Lenox where the Sienna Gallery is following all of the Tanglewood goers. We drove a short distance down Under Mountain Rd until we saw a beautiful pond with ducks and roosters and an open field for parking across the street. The barn was beautiful and already full of people enjoying the art, wine, and beautiful setting. I am starting to make some friends since I showed up so suddenly in the past few weeks so there were people to say hello to this time around!
After some quick hellos Tom and I spend some time wandering around the gallery, there were framed mixed media on what looked like hand made paper as well as beautiful paintings layered with colors that had things drawn on them by using a tool to scrape off the top layer of paint to reveal the color bellow.
My personal favorite was a fiber sculpture that hung in a corner in the room. I liked the way it was lit, the way it was draped on the floor and the way it was braided together. The wall behind it also created a really cool backdrop for it. The barn itself had a lot of charm and really enhanced the art in my opinion.
